I own a titanium bathyscaphe on a bracelet and know the FF models by heart. Two things to add/correct :): Firstly: You have actually been trying the 45mm version on and not the new 42. Yes, I am 100% sure of it, because the new 42mm versions dial does NOT have the inner circle on the dial, central to the hourmarkers. This sunburst central portion of the dial on the watch you have shown us the wristhots of, is only featured on the 45mm version. The dial of the new 42mm version is plain. Take a look at the pictures on their website or just google both of them and compare the dials side by side and you will see the difference. Thats why you had correctly the feeling, that the watch was quite big for 42mm :D Well yes, because it was 45 :D Secondly: This I am not 100% but maybe 95% sure is the grade of the titanium. Blancpain have started to use Titanium Grade 23 on FF models firstly with the introduction of mine FF bathyscaphe in titanium, which was in september 2021. Prior to that, all FF models were in Grade 5 titanium. So the watch you were trying on is 45mm version, in titanium Grade 5, as you have said. The new 42mm version is in fact in Titanium grade 23. @@TheRandomWatchDude oh sure …I mean as a haute horology movement with the chamforred slots …Wide anglage at the edges ..spiral graining of the bridges …When you go up to breguet /blancpain (in terms of the swatch co ) or patek /AP/VC /independents like Laurent Ferrier or Journe that’s the extra haute horology aspect of the movement that is a notch above in finishing as well as in the case design ..That being said mid luxury brands like omega and Rolex have strong durable movements and the machine finishing on the omega is pretty good nowadays …I think value is relative of course but these high horology brands do charge higher ..now if u want to talk retain value /investment talk Rolex or patek or Journe ..Accuracy maybe a 9f quartz or Breitling …It’s all relative

@@TheRandomWatchDude It's about artistry at that point, not specs. A Rolex movement, for example, is entirely machine-made. Human hands do not touch it. (Incredible feat of industrial engineering, that.) Each Blancpain movement is made in the old-style way, by a single watchmaker. It's almost like a purposeful rejection of modernity. All the finishing doesn't appreciably make the movement tougher or more accurate, but it does make it more beautiful. The dollar value anyone attaches to that is, of course, relative. ;)
